Expanding Your Usable Square Footage
Traditional pitched roofs create unusable areas beneath their slopes, but flat roofing installations unlock this potential square footage for practical purposes. Rooftop gardens, outdoor entertainment areas, and additional living spaces become possible with properly designed flat roofing systems. Commercial property owners frequently leverage these areas for HVAC equipment placement, solar panel installations, or employee relaxation zones. Residential applications include stunning rooftop decks, container gardens, or even small putting greens that maximize property utility without expanding the building's footprint.
Energy Efficiency Advantages Of Modern Flat Roofing
Today's advanced flat roofing materials deliver exceptional performance beyond their spatial benefits. Reflective membrane systems significantly reduce cooling costs during summer months by minimizing heat absorption that traditional shingles would transfer into the building. Important Considerations For Successful Flat Roofing Installations
While offering numerous advantages, flat roofing systems require specialized knowledge for successful implementation. Proper drainage design represents the most critical factor, as even "flat" roofs require subtle slopes to channel water toward appropriate outlets. Membrane selection should match the specific building's needs, with options including EPDM rubber, TPO, and modified bitumen offering different performance characteristics. Understanding the structural requirements for flat roofing applications helps property owners make informed decisions about this versatile option. The weight-bearing capacity must accommodate both the roofing system itself and any planned additional uses, such as rooftop gardens or mechanical equipment.
